Hw-044 Datasheet |best| Here

void loop() Switch: "); Serial.println(swState == LOW ? "Pressed" : "Released");

A: Yes, the MAX3232 chip is designed for 3.3V to 5V systems, making it the ideal choice for modern 3.3V microcontrollers like ESP32 or STM32.

| Feature | HW-044 | TXS0108E | Simple voltage divider | |---------|--------|----------|------------------------| | Bidirectional | Yes | Yes | No (one-way only) | | Number of channels | 8 | 8 | N/A | | Automatic direction | Yes | Yes | No | | Max speed (safe) | ~200 kHz | ~1 MHz | Depends on resistors | | External pull-ups needed | No | No | Yes | | Cost | Low (~$1-2) | Medium (~$3-5) | Very low | hw-044 datasheet

To find original source material, search for "PS2 joystick module schematic" or "thumbstick potentiometer datasheet 10k linear."

is a compact RS232 to TTL converter module primarily used to bridge communication between standard computer serial ports and microcontrollers like Arduino, STM32, or ESP32. It is based on the void loop() Switch: "); Serial

: The near-zero standby current drain extends operational lifespans in battery-powered electronics. To ensure proper implementation, let me know: What type of motor are you driving? (DC or Stepper) What power source voltage will you use? What microcontroller are you pairing it with? Share public link

Despite its simplicity, users frequently encounter problems with the HW-044. Here is a debugging table based on real forums and datasheet analysis. It is based on the : The near-zero

| Parameter | Min | Typ | Max | Unit | |-----------|-----|-----|-----|------| | Sample Rate | 8 | 48 | 96 | kHz | | Bit Depth | 16 | 24 | 32 | bits | | BCLK Frequency | 0.5 | 3.072 | 12.288 | MHz | | LRC Frequency = Sample Rate | 8k | 48k | 96k | Hz |

The module typically features a 4-pin header for the TTL/Microcontroller side:

The HW-044 is a versatile tool that enables many projects: